The file titled "Indir- Stbemu IPTV Kodlari 05.01.2025.txt -7 KB-" refers to a list of temporary IPTV access credentials—specifically Portal URLs and MAC addresses—verified on January 5, 2025. These files are used with the StbEmu application to emulate the interface of a physical IPTV set-top box on Android and iOS devices. Key Details of the File
Purpose: Provides free, temporary access to IPTV channels by emulating a Mag STB.
Verification Date: January 5, 2025. Codes typically have a limited lifespan and may expire within weeks.
File Size: Approximately 7 KB, which is typical for a text file containing dozens of portal/MAC combinations. How to Use These Codes
To use the codes found in a .txt file like this, follow these general steps within the StbEmu (Free) or StbEmu (Pro) app:
Create a New Profile: Open the app, go to Settings > Profiles, and select Add profile.
Enter Portal URL: Navigate to Portal settings and enter the URL found in your text file (e.g., http://exampleportal.com).
Configure MAC Address: Go to STB Configuration and find the MAC address field. You must manually change this to match the specific MAC address paired with that portal in your .txt file. Indir- Stbemu IPTV Kodlari 05.01.2025.txt -7 KB-
Restart the App: Exit the app completely and relaunch it. If the code is still active, the IPTV service will load automatically. Common Issues
"Your STB is blocked": This usually means the provider has not authorized your specific virtual MAC address or the code has already reached its user limit.
Expiration: Because these are shared public codes, they often stop working shortly after they are posted. STB Emu Codes and MAC List 2025 | PDF | Computers - Scribd

The file Indir- Stbemu IPTV Kodlari 05.01.2025.txt is a digital resource typically used by IPTV enthusiasts to access television content via the StbEmu application. Dated January 5, 2025, these files generally contain the technical credentials—specifically Portal URLs and MAC addresses—required to emulate a physical set-top box (STB) on Android-based devices. Key Components of StbEmu Codes
The information within such text files is structured to work with the Stalker Portal protocol, which was originally designed for physical MAG set-top boxes.
Portal URL: The server address (e.g., http://example-iptv.com) where the content is hosted.
MAC Address: A unique 12-digit hexadecimal identifier (starting with 00:1A:79) used by the portal for authentication.
Expiration Date: Many shared lists include a "valid until" date, indicating when the specific subscription or access code is expected to stop working. How These Codes Are Used
To utilize these codes, users typically follow a configuration process within the StbEmu app: Profile Setup: Create a new profile in the app settings.
STB Configuration: Manually input the MAC address found in the text file to match the portal's records. Portal Settings: Enter the Portal URL provided in the file.
Emulation: Select a box model to emulate (most commonly MAG 254) to ensure compatibility with the server. IPTV Portals and MAC Addresses List | PDF - Scribd
